Tea Party introduces bill to shut down utilities at NSA facilities

[quote]Legislators in Maryland want to turn the lights out on the NSA — literally. A bill introduced last Thursday to its House of Delegates would bar state agencies, utilities, and pretty much anything that receives state funds from providing assistance to federal agencies that collect electronic data or metadata without a specific warrant to do so. Namely, the delegates are thinking of the National Security Agency, which is headquartered just outside their state's capital.[/quote] Further along: [quote]Smigiel, chair of the Tea Party caucus in Maryland's House, introduced the legislation, known as the Fourth Amendment Protection Act, along with seven other Republican sponsors. At a minimum, their goal is to get legislators discussing the federal government's accountability. "I'm hoping it is a reminder to all elected officials that we don't owe an allegiance to the federal government, we owe an allegiance to the Constitution," Smigiel says.
